**Runbook: Nightly Search Reindex (Ferndock)**

Reindex runs 02:00 on the Ferndock batch node. If it stalls, check the Mossline queue depth first. Kill and rerun only after the lock file clears. New contractors: your account may not yet have reindex rights; use the recovery path in the admin panel. When prompted during account recovery, enter the passphrase shown immediately below.

strongbox words: rusael-wenmir-quenir-ralvan-novix-holath-belax

# Deep-link routing for the Wrenfall mobile app.
# Routes are resolved at startup from the table below; unknown
# paths fall back to the home screen. Release managers should
# bump ROUTE_SCHEMA_VERSION whenever a pattern changes, or older
# clients will mis-route. Route definitions are fetched from the
# routing database at boot, using the connection string below.

database URL for bahop-yagep: mssql://sildor_svc:35ha7jz@db-fb6d.nelvrodyn.example:5432/casath

# Break-Glass Access: Pinning Overrides

Reviewers: dependency pins in Larkspur repos are immutable outside scheduled bumps. Break-glass applies only for critical CVEs in a pinned transitive dep. Requirements: two-reviewer approval, a Quartzline incident ticket, and revert-by date within 72 hours. Never approve unpinned ranges, even under break-glass. Audit trail is mandatory; the Mistral-9 bot flags violations. To unlock the override vault during an incident, authenticate and supply the recovery passphrase shown below.

unlock words, bawef-kahap: sorax-sorir-quenys-aldok